Moving Mountains of Sand: Practical Flow Control Lessons from Dredging and Mobile Wash Plants

A dredge spread is a floating factory. Cutter heads loosen sediment on the riverbed. Booster pumps push the watery mix through floating hoses to shore. There a wash plant separates coarse grain from silt and sends clear water back to the lagoon. On a busy day everything hums like one breathing animal. When a single link hesitates production wobbles, the barge drifts off rhythm, and deadlines creep up fast. The ideas below gather field lessons from crews who keep the line steady even when the tide and the weather refuse to cooperate.

1. Modular Submersible Pumps keep the heart beating

Operators drop Polaris submersible pumps straight off the deck and into the dredge pit. When the solids climb past forty percent, a mixer nose keeps sand in suspension so nothing settles under the suction bell. On debris-heavy days the same motor frame swaps to a shredder nose that chews rope, reeds, and plastic bags before they can choke the line. One motor, three noses, zero frantic crane calls for a backup skid.

Keep an extra impeller and seal kit in a dry box on the barge. A ten-minute mid-shift refresh beats a late-night pump pull every time.

2. Polyurethane-Lined Knife Gate Valves tame the abrasive surge

XB knife gate valves sit at the floating header where shore pipe meets barge hose. Polyurethane liners shrug off quartz grains the way a truck bed liner shrugs off gravel. Crews loosen the retainers, pull sleeves out from the safe side, push fresh ones in, and re-torque crosswise. The flange stays bolted to the hose spool, so alignment headaches never appear.

After each tide cycle give the gate edges a light wipe of food-grade grease. Movement stays smooth and sleeves last the season.

3. Stainless Butterfly Valves steer the wash water

Utility water feeds spray bars, log washers, and dewatering screens. Lightweight stainless butterfly valves need only a quarter turn to go from full blast to fine mist. Gear handles lock with a single set screw so vibration cannot back them off. Less weight on catwalk pipe means fewer cracked welds after storm swells rock the structure.

Color-code the gear handles. Blue for wash water, green for process water, yellow for reclaim. New hires find the right valve in seconds and veteran crews appreciate the clear path during start-up.

4. Pinch Valves smooth the tailings lift

When reclaimed sand heads up the spoil pile the density swings like a roller-coaster. Closed-body pinch valves squeeze an elastomer sleeve around pebbles without leaking. A quick burst of air pinches the line, back pressure steadies, and the booster pumps keep their happy hum. Sleeves are the only wetted part, so the valve body stays on the job for years.

Rotate sleeves every shutdown. A half turn spreads wear and adds months of service life for the price of one quick twist.

5. Floating Slurry Hoses flex with the tide

Arnett slurry hoses ride the surface from cutter head to booster. Wave motion that would crack rigid pipe simply rolls along the rubber carcass. Crews add a quarter turn to each hose at shift end so the inner tube shares the abrasion evenly. The result feels like rotating truck tires; mile after mile stays in spec.

Paint a thin witness line on the hose jacket. One glance tells the deckhand if rotation happened. Simple visual cues beat a hundred checklist reminders.

6. Polymer Liners shield high-wear touch points

Splitter boxes and cyclone underflow chutes see nonstop collisions of sand and water. Taza polymer panels bolt inside those hot zones. When a tile thins out two bolts come off and a fresh square pops in. No hot work permits, no midnight gouging with an air chisel, just a quick swap that fits inside a lunch break.

Please make sure to store a few liner squares in a labeled crate beside the tool chest. Removing the hunt for spares is like clearing rocks from a haul road; work moves faster and safer.

7. Check Valves keep flow moving forward

Spring-assist wafer checks slide into vertical risers on floating lines. When a booster trip sneaks up the discs snap shut and stop the back surge before it slaps pump seals. A slim wafer body weighs less than a pocket wrench and saves the barge crew from wrestling heavy swing checks over open water.

Add a transparent drain tee below each check valve. A quick crack of the plug tells you if the seal is pristine or needs a Sunday morning refresh.

8. The Flow-Loop Mindset

Submersible pumps lift the mix. Knife gates isolate and protect. Pinch valves calm density swings. Butterfly valves fine-tune utilities. Floating hoses absorb motion. Polymer liners take the beating. Check valves hold the one-way promise. Put each piece in its spot, treat every shift as a fresh chance to watch and rotate, and the dredge run settles into a rhythm smoother than a tugboat engine at idle.
